43,177 motorists held administratively liable

According to the Main State Traffic Police Department, 806 people were called to administrative responsibility under Article 211 of the Code of Administrative Offenses of the Republic of Azerbaijan for breaching the special quarantine regime applied to prevent the spread of coronavirus (COVID-19) infection, from 00:00 on 28.04.2020 to 00:00 on 29.04.2020.

Report says, citing the State Department, 43,177 drivers have been fined for violating the special quarantine regime on the roads from 01.04.2020 to date.

Since March 29, Azerbaijan has strengthened a special quarantine regime. During the quarantine, inter-district and inter-city traffic stopped completely, except for special-purpose vehicles, including ambulance, emergency, rescue, agricultural, social service cars, as well as trucks.

There are no restrictions in traffic within Baku, Sumgait, and Absheron districts.
